Matt Karweck Named Assistant Coach For Notre Dame Men's Lacrosse
Matt Karweck, a 2006 Notre Dame graduate, has been named assistant coach for the Fighting Irish men's lacrosse program. Karweck played for the Irish from 2003-06 and brings six years of coaching experience with him to his alma mater.

Jadin Joins Lacrosse Staff
Mercer men's lacrosse head coach Kyle Hannan added a measure of familiarity to his new program on Friday, announcing the addition of David Jadin as the team's new assistant coach.
